Detailed explanation-1: -Self-assembly is the process of association of individual units of a material into highly arranged/ordered structures/patterns. It imparts unique properties to both inorganic and organic structures, so generated, via non-covalent interactions.
Detailed explanation-2: -Examples of self-assembly include protein folding, the formation of liposomes, and the alignment of liquid crystals.
Detailed explanation-3: -Self-assembly is the process in which a system’s components-be it molecules, polymers, colloids, or macroscopic particles-organize into ordered and/or functional structures or patterns as a consequence of specific, local interactions among the components themselves, without external direction.
Detailed explanation-4: -Self-assembly is the spontaneous association of an ensemble of molecules into one or more supramolecular structures, driven by multiple noncovalent interactions. These interactions include hydrogen bonding, electrostatic association, van der Waals forces, and are often mediated by the hydrophobic effect.
